Drivers in Asbury may soon be sharing the streets with ATV's and UTV's.  The Asbury City Council is considering a proposal to allow these recreational vehicles on city streets. As of July 1, these types of vehicles are now allowed on county roads in Iowa.

The City Council plans to hear public comments at it's next meeting on July 12th, before voting on the proposal.

If approved, owners would need to register their vehicle with the Iowa Department of Natural Resources.  All drivers will have to be at least 18-years-old, and the ATV's and UTV's can not exceed speeds of 35 miles per hour.
